PJ secured a clear victory, with fans consistently praising his engaging delivery, smooth flow, and impactful bars. While Tyler Burden showcased intricate writing, his performance was often perceived as less engaging and his complex lines sometimes missed the mark with the audience.

Round-by-Round
Rd 1PJPJ set the tone early with a confident delivery and a natural flow that immediately connected with the crowd. Tyler Burden's bars were dense but didn't land with the same immediate impact.
Rd 2PJPJ maintained his momentum, delivering sharp lines with an engaging presence. Tyler Burden struggled to match PJ's energy, with some of his more complex schemes not fully resonating with the audience.
Rd 3PJPJ closed out the battle strong, solidifying his performance with consistent delivery and memorable lines. Tyler Burden's effort was noted, but his overall style and engagement were seen as less effective in this round.
Analysis

The O-Zone stage lit up for a clash between PJ and Tyler Burden, a battle that saw PJ deliver a dominant performance, earning him a decisive win in the eyes of many. From the jump, PJ showcased a natural swagger, combining a smooth flow with punchlines that hit hard and resonated with the crowd. His engaging presence and confident delivery were undeniable, making his rounds feel impactful and complete.

Tyler Burden, also known as Asma, brought a different flavor to the ring, opting for more intricate and thought-provoking bars. While some fans appreciated the depth of his writing, a common sentiment was that his complex schemes sometimes flew over the heads of the audience, preventing them from landing with full force. His energy and engagement were also points of contention, with many feeling he couldn't quite match PJ's commanding stage presence.

Ultimately, PJ's ability to connect with the room, coupled with his sharp delivery and consistent performance across all rounds, secured him the victory. The battle served as a clear statement from PJ, while Tyler Burden's performance, though containing flashes of lyrical skill, left some fans wishing for more direct impact and engagement.

01PJ's 'Makes me see red like when I write your name in Word' punchline landed hard with the crowd.
02Tyler Burden's intricate bars were noted by some, but often described as 'over people's heads,' hindering their impact.
03PJ's consistently smooth flow and engaging stage presence were highlighted as a major factor in his performance.
04Tyler Burden's perceived lack of engagement or lower energy was a point of discussion among viewers.
What fans loved
  • Fans widely praised PJ's effortless flow and charismatic delivery throughout the battle.
  • PJ's punchlines, particularly the 'Word' bar, were highlighted as memorable and impactful.
  • Many viewers appreciated PJ's overall engaging stage presence and confident demeanor.
  • Some fans acknowledged Tyler Burden's intricate writing style and thoughtful bars.
Criticisms
  • Several comments indicated that Tyler Burden's complex bars often failed to connect with the audience.
  • Viewers noted a perceived lack of engagement and lower energy from Tyler Burden during his rounds.
  • Some fans felt Tyler Burden's performance did not live up to his earlier work, suggesting a shift in his style.
  • A few comments pointed out challenges with Tyler Burden's English delivery, suggesting it hindered his impact.
